About this map

Quagus dominates the central-western portion of this orthophotoquad, an area of the Maine woods defined by its dense forest canopy and intricate water systems. Produced from aerial photography taken in November 1975, the map reveals the stark, unvarnished texture of the landscape as it appeared just before the onset of winter. The dark, sprawling patterns of the timberland are interrupted only by the deep, irregular shapes of lakes and the narrow, winding paths of drainage streams. This specific format of photography provides a literal view of the vegetation density and shoreline geometry of the Quagus area, offering a precise visual baseline for land-use researchers or those interested in the historical conservation state of the Hancock County backcountry.
